ARTICLE VIII: WAGES |
|
|
| Section 1 The minimum wage scales for engagements in the jurisdiction of the Local shall be as established by the membership from time to time at regular or special membership meetings and upon adoption shall become a part of Article VIII. |
| Section 2 The Secretary-Treasurer shall maintain and make available to all members a current list of all established wage scales to be revised and published at least evry three years as approved by the membership. |
| Section 3 The Management Council shall have authority to establish a wage scale for any type of engagement for which a wage scale has not been previously established by the membership, subject to approval at the next regular membership meeting. |
| Section 4 No member shall perform or agree to perform an engagement for less than the applicable minimum wage scale established for such engagement. |
| Section 5 Every Member Contractor, Leader or Employer must pay his/her employees the sum specified in the current Miscellaneous Price List, Trade Agreements and/or Casino Collective Bargaining Agreement appendix (A) or greater, for every engagement. Payment must be made Fifteen (15) days after said engagement. When employees are not paid within the specified time frame, upon the filing of a written grievance by said employee; the Management Council shall proceed with an investigation into the matter. |
| All Pension Fund checks must be made out to the AFM-EP Fund and mailed to Local 661-708 for forwarding to the Pension Fund. Pension reports and payments are due no later than the twenty-fifth (25th) day of the month following the engagement. Delinquencies are subject to penalties. |
| Health and Welfare checks must be made out to Local 661-708 Health and Welfare Fund and mailed to the Local no later than the twenty-fifth (25th) day of the month following the engagement. Penalties may be applied to any delinquent report or payment. |
